David Weigel | October 23, 2006
Last week I participated in an America's Future Foundation podcast - AFF Radio - on the 2006 elections and why Republicans are going to lose 'em. National Review's Jim Geraghty and the Evans and Novak Inside Report's David Freddoso gave the pessimistic war wonks' and pessimistic poll wonks' perspectives, respectively. The audio is here; you can read an interview with Geraghty in the new issue of Reason.
